NASA/NSSC is seeking a 16-Channel 28144 Quad Bridge Conditioner System under solicitation number 80NSSC26940463Q, with a posted date of August 10, 2026, and a response deadline of August 12, 2026, at 9:00 PM ET. This is a special notice, not a request for quotes, and no set-aside provisions apply. The requirement is tied to NAICS code 334515 and falls under the National Aeronautics and Space Administration, with performance located in Hampton, Virginia, zip code 23681. All communications must include the notice ID in the subject line to ensure proper tracking. Primary point of contact is Lindsey McLellan, with Tiffany Neal as secondary, both reachable via NASA email addresses. Further technical details are specified in the attached Statement of Work and capability statement.

DETECTOR, RADIO FREQ
Solicitation # SPE7M1-26-T-270T
The contract is for the procurement of a Radio Frequency Detector with NSN 6625-00-877-7148 and part number 7017775627, under solicitation SPE7M1-26-T-270T, issued as a Women-Owned Small Business Set-Aside. The requirement specifies adherence to stringent technical and quality standards outlined in the DLA Master List of Technical and Quality Requirements, with the revision effective on the solicitation issue date controlling compliance. Sampling must follow MIL-STD-1916 or ASQ H1331 Table 1, with zero non-conformances required unless otherwise stated, and attributes are assigned verification levels or AQLs as defined. The detector must be free from intentional use of mercury or mercury-containing compounds except in limited functional applications such as batteries, fluorescent lights, or instrumentation approved by NAVSEA, with portable devices required to have shockproof construction and a secondary containment barrier. Use of Class I ozone-depleting substances is strictly prohibited in all phases of design, manufacturing, testing or cleaning without written approval from the Contracting Officer. Packaging and marking must comply with MIL-STD-2073-1E and MIL-STD-129, under DLA Packaging Requirements, with no special marking required and palletization following RP001 guidelines. Hazardous materials handling, if applicable, must conform to IP025 standards. The item is to be delivered FOB origin, with inspection and acceptance occurring at destination, and a firm quantity of 47 units must be delivered within 164 days of contract award, with no variance allowed. Delivery is directed to Tinker AFB, Oklahoma, with an original required delivery date of February 4, 2027 and a need ship date of February 2, 2027. Each unit is priced at $47.00, totaling $2,209. The technical data referenced is incomplete, yet the delivered item must meet or exceed all cited specifications. The contract applies to the specific part numbers from approved manufacturers including Thales, Anritsu, Northrop Grumman, and Keysight Technologies.

Notice of Intent to Sole Source: Testforce TF300 DOD ATG and TF300 DOD ATG ILS
Solicitation # F5D0016205A002
The 434th Contracting Flight plans to issue a sole-source, firm-fixed-price contract to Testforce USA Inc. for the procurement of the Testforce TF-300 DoD Automated Test Generator designed specifically for Instrument Landing Systems. The contract, valued at approximately $70,000, includes the complete test system, proprietary software and procedures, and a specialized hardware interface kit necessary for integration with the Air Force’s CM300/350 and URC-300 radios. Sole-source justification is based on the exclusive nature of the solution—Testforce developed the proprietary test procedures in partnership with the Air Force Flight Standards Agency, and no other vendor, including the original equipment manufacturer, has access to or can replicate these files. The hardware interface kit is uniquely designed and only available from Testforce, and the TF-300 is the only approved system that standardizes and replaces eight to twelve obsolete instruments, aligning with Air Force Technical Orders to reduce calibration, training, and maintenance burdens. This notice serves as an intent to award without competition, and no formal solicitation will be issued. However, any responsible source may submit a capability statement, proposal, or quotation by August 25, 2026, at 1:59 PM EDT to be considered for potential competition, though the Government retains full discretion to proceed without competition regardless of submissions. Responses must demonstrate 100% compatibility with existing Air Force navigational systems and meet all technical specifications of the TF-300, including software and hardware components. All submissions must be sent via email to Contracting Officer Jason A. Hahn at jason.hahn.4@us.af.mil. The contract is classified under NAICS code 334515, and performance will occur at Grissom ARB, Indiana. The notice was posted on August 10, 2026, under solicitation number F5D0016205A002.

100% SMALL BUSINESS SET-ASIDE BRAND NAME SOLE SOURCE - Tektronix Mixed Signal Oscilloscopes (MSOs) (model number MSO46B - MSO46B 4-BW-500) - AMENDMENT 0001
Solicitation # W911QX26QA161
The U.S. Government is soliciting a sole-source, 100% small business set-aside contract for the procurement of three Tektronix Mixed Signal Oscilloscopes (MSOs), model MSO46B - MSO46B 4-BW-500, following an amendment that increased the original quantity from two to three units. This acquisition, issued under the Simplified Acquisition Threshold as a combined synopsis-solicitation, uses a Lowest Price Technically Acceptable (LPTA) evaluation methodology, where technical acceptability is a pass/fail gate based on conformance to the detailed salient characteristics, and award will go to the lowest-priced offeror meeting all technical requirements. The oscilloscopes must satisfy stringent performance specifications including six analog channels with 500 MHz bandwidth, 6.25 GSa/s real-time sampling, 31.25 million point record length, 16-bit vertical resolution, edge and logic triggering, a 13.3-inch touchscreen with 1920x1080 resolution, SSD storage with a closed embedded OS, HDMI and multiple USB 2.0 ports, network remote browser control, and full compatibility with existing systems and spare parts. The equipment must fit a standard 19-inch rack and include a one-year manufacturer’s warranty. The procurement is restricted to small businesses, and offerors must self-certify their size and socio-economic status in accordance with NAICS code 334515. All proposals must comply with the Federal Acquisition Regulation provisions in effect through Federal Acquisition Circular 2026-01, including clauses on cybersecurity, subcontracting, labor practices, and prohibitions on contracting with inverted domestic corporations or entities requiring internal confidentiality agreements. Delivery is required no later than 12 weeks after receipt of offer to Aberdeen Proving Ground, Maryland, with FOB destination terms, and acceptance will be performed by an authorized Government representative at the specified location. Electronic invoicing via WAWF is mandatory, and payment terms must be no less than net 30 days. Offers that propose fewer than the required three units will be deemed nonresponsive, and any proposal offering an alternative to the Tektronix brand must clearly demonstrate full compliance with all salient characteristics to be evaluated as an equal. Pacific Instruments Hardware Repairs – B2 Test Stand
Solicitation # 80NSSC26940453Q
NASA/NSSC is seeking repairs and recalibration services for Pacific Instruments hardware used at the B2 Test Stand at Stennis Space Center, Mississippi, under a sole source acquisition to Pacific Instruments Inc. of Concord, California, the sole manufacturer and provider capable of servicing this proprietary equipment. The scope includes evaluation, testing, troubleshooting, electronic repairs, and recalibration of 40 Model 6068-3006 cards and one Model 6000UB chassis to restore them to a “refurbished - like-new” state, with delivery of a detailed repair report upon completion. The work is governed under FAR Part 12 as a commercial item acquisition, using the established PIRPR-6000 service level at $675 per card, for a total of $27,000, with no formal calibration certificates or detailed data required. Although the chassis unit price is unspecified, the total estimated value remains constrained by the card service rate. The acquisition is not classified as an IT procurement since it involves repair of existing analog operational technology hardware owned by NASA, meaning no new cybersecurity controls or security plan additions apply. NASA FAR Supplement Clause 1852.215-84, Ombudsman, is applicable to ensure transparency. Responses from other potential offerors may be submitted in writing by 4:00 p.m. Central Standard Time on August 10, 2026, solely to determine if competitive acquisition is feasible, but no award is anticipated other than to Pacific Instruments. All correspondence must reference solicitation number 80NSSC26940453Q and be directed to the designated point of contacts at NASA. The hardware will be shipped to the contractor by NASA and must be returned fully tested and refurbished.

Community Announcement: Release Status of an Earth Venture Orbital Solicitation
Solicitation # NNH26ZDA005L
NASA has issued a Community Announcement, NNH26ZDA005L, to notify the scientific and industry community of an upcoming solicitation for the first Earth Venture Orbital (EVO-1) mission opportunity, with the announcement reactivated on August 1, 2026 to update participants on revised Q&As posted to the program’s homepage. This pre-solicitation notice outlines NASA’s intent to invite Principal Investigator (PI)-led, cost-capped investigations for Low Earth Orbit missions, with proposed budgets ranging from $35 million to $115 million in FY2026 dollars, excluding NASA-provided launch and engineering support. The initiative emphasizes rapid time-to-science, targeting selection within six months of proposal submission and launch within three to four years of project approval, and encourages the use of commercial products, services, and practices—including COTS technologies, commercial launch services via the VADR program, and co-flying on existing missions—to reduce cost and schedule risk. All awarded missions are required to deliver fully integrated space systems ready for launch, ensure full open access to data, algorithms, software, and documentation under NASA’s SPD-41A policy, and establish non-NASA partnerships to sustain operations beyond the mission lifecycle. While the formal solicitation is expected in the fourth quarter of 2026, current guidance mandates compliance with NPR 7120.5 for project management and SPD-48 for tailored Class D mission development. Proposals may encompass a variety of mission architectures, including instruments hosted on NASA platforms, CubeSat-class observatories, or fully self-provided missions. The announcement is open to all types of organizations—including U.S. and international entities such as universities, industry, nonprofit organizations, and FFRDCs—with no setaside provisions specified. Questions and comments must be submitted via email to Michael Kaszyca and Nadya Vinogradova Shiffer with the subject line “EVO-1 CA,” and all official documentation is available on the EVO-1 Acquisition Homepage and SAM.gov. Formal evaluation factors, contract clauses, pricing structure, submission format, and acceptance criteria will be detailed in the upcoming Draft Announcement of Opportunity, which is not yet published. The final solicitation will include all necessary representations, certifications, delivery terms, and administrative data, while the current posting serves as an advanced notice to allow the community time to prepare.
